Stokrotka (oprogramowanie)
Deweloperzy | Przemyślenie |
---|---|
Wersja stabilna | 2.4.2 / 21 lutego 2011
|
System operacyjny | Międzyplatformowe |
Typ | System zarządzania treścią |
Licencja | Licencja Apache 2.0 |
Strona internetowa |
Daisy to system zarządzania treścią typu open source Java / XML oparty na strukturze zarządzania treścią Apache Cocoon . Obecnie Daisy jest używana w dużych korporacjach do intranetowych baz wiedzy , dokumentacji produktów i/lub projektów oraz do zarządzania bogatymi w treści witrynami internetowymi.
System zarządzania treścią
Treść jest przechowywana w tak zwanych dokumentach Daisy. Tymi dokumentami zarządza Daisy Repository Server. Dokumenty składają się z części. Częściami może być wszystko, od wymaganych bloków tekstu po określone pola z ograniczoną zawartością. Tworząc określone typy dokumentów, różne typy informacji mogą być obsługiwane w różny sposób. Proste dokumenty zawierają tylko tekst i hiperłącza . Włączenie zapytania do dokumentu ułatwia tworzenie dokumentów, które agregują inne dokumenty.
Każdy dokument może mieć wiele wariantów. Wariantem może być wersja lub przetłumaczony dokument ( językowy ). Wariantami można oznaczyć konkretne wersje, np. wszystkie dokumenty odnoszące się do wersji XYZ opisywanego oprogramowania.
Edycja dokumentów Daisy jest obsługiwana przez środowisko edycji podobne do WYSIWYG Wiki .
Drzewa nawigacji witryny mogą być bardziej dynamiczne za pomocą zapytań generujących hierarchie nawigacji.
Daisy nie ma hierarchii i ma wyraźny rozdział między serwerem repozytorium a aplikacją front-end . Pozwala to na łatwe rozszerzenie funkcjonalności.
Inne funkcje to:
- kontrola rewizji
- scentralizowany system ACL
- Indeksowanie pełnotekstowe oparte na Dżakarcie Lucene
- książek , które pozwala na generowanie ładnie sformatowanych książek ze spisem treści , numeracją rozdziałów, odsyłaczami , przypisami i indeksem
- fasetowe przeglądanie
- Wersja Daisy 2.0 dodała przepływ pracy oparty na JBoss jBPM
Wymagania
Pakiety wersji Daisy 2.2 zawierają wszystko, co jest potrzebne do uruchomienia Daisy, z wyjątkiem:
- wirtualna maszyna Java ( JVM): wymagana wersja Java 1.5 lub nowsza
- baza danych MySQL : wymagana wersja 4.1.7 lub wyższa (5 również w porządku)
Daisy może współpracować z innymi bazami danych, takimi jak PostgreSQL , ale obsługiwany jest tylko MySQL.
Daisy został gruntownie przetestowany na systemach Linux , Mac OS X i Windows NT/2000/XP , ale powinien również działać na innych systemach operacyjnych Unix, takich jak Solaris . Ponadto Daisy wyświetla się poprawnie w większości popularnych przeglądarek: Internet Explorer i Mozilla / Firefox z możliwością powrotu do obszaru tekstowego w innych przeglądarkach.
Przemyślenie
Outerthought to firma Open Source Java i XML. Outerthought wspiera Daisy i zapewnia wsparcie swojej społeczności użytkowników i współpracowników.
Dokumentacja
Dokumentacja Daisy działa na samej Daisy i można ją przeglądać online jako HTML lub pobrać w formacie PDF jako „książkę Daisy”.
Zobacz też
- Front-end Daisy działa na Apache Cocoon
- Lista systemów zarządzania treścią